      Much more than a drink, wine is a real myth, with one millenary history, a very rich tradition and a vast and articulated system culturally, both as regards its production and its own consumption. This volume traces the ancient history of wine, describes the salient features and offers an overview of the main varieties. Tips and tricks on how to savour each bottle, how to capture the different nuances of the bouquet of structure, how to distinguish the different qualities and how to combine them with table: an essential book for aspiring sommeliers or simply wine lovers.

      Jacopo Cossater attended the University of Perugia and continued his studies at the Associazione Italiana Sommelier. After living in Milan and Stockholm, he returned to Umbria where he still lives and works. He writes for the I Vini d'Italia wine guide, published by l'Espresso, and contributes to wine blogs. Photographer Fabio Petroni specializes in portraits and still lifes, and has worked with some of the best-known professionals in the field. His numerous titles with White Star include Horses: Master Portraits, Cocktails, Roses, Chili Pepper, Orchids, Tea Sommelier, Beer Sommelier, and Bonsai.
